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9662384 73112772 192 74978764 446638
57795246 765937674
57795246 765937674
953 41 5438222746
All about undefined
Interested in learning more?
57795246 765937674
953 41 5438222746
See more
44 6392169
48122253 7548 43775 754872
See more
64440395 03769302557
9002479 03173070 40585
See more